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Yoshida has developed an organic transistor that features a source electrode, a drain electrode, a gate electrode, and an organic semiconductor layer. This organic semiconductor layer comprises a compound represented by specific general formulas. Another notable invention is an organic field-effect transistor that utilizes an n-type organic semiconductor formed from a fullerene derivative with a fluorinated alkyl group. This invention allows for the formation of an organic semiconductor layer through a solution process, enhancing the characteristics of the organic semiconductor layer and enabling excellent electron mobility and on-off ratios, even in ambient air conditions.
